UK Construction Costs 2026: Cost per m² for Offices, Housing, Hotels, Schools & Data Centres

How much does it actually cost to build in the UK in 2026? The answer can range from around £540/m² for a large basic distribution building to more than £5,000/m² for a luxury city-centre hotel; before land, professional fees, finance, VAT and many project-specific risks are added.

Construction cost per square metre remains one of the most useful early-stage measures in development, but it is also one of the easiest numbers to misuse. An office benchmark cannot be applied to a laboratory. A regional rate cannot automatically be carried into central London. A data centre is increasingly better measured by electrical capacity than floor area. And a £/m² building rate is not the same thing as total development cost.

Bank in the City of London, where complex sites, logistics and high-specification commercial development contribute to some of the UK's highest construction costs. Original photograph: London Construction Magazine.

Key Takeaway: Current 2026 evidence puts a typical air-conditioned UK office at roughly £2,620–£3,300/m² depending on height, 3–5-storey apartments at around £2,030–£2,250/m², secondary schools at £2,600–£2,880/m², general hospitals at £4,210–£4,670/m² and laboratories at £3,730–£4,130/m². These are indicative building-cost benchmarks, not quotations or total development budgets.

While a construction cost benchmark is often treated as a fixed £/m² price, London Construction Magazine analysis shows that the combination of measurement basis, building type, location, project size and specification leads to major differences between an early benchmark and the amount ultimately required to deliver a project.

UK Construction Costs 2026: By the Numbers

The table below uses a common evidence base wherever possible. The principal £/m² figures are based on current 2Q2026 UK national-average building costs with a tender-price index of 230 and a regional factor of 100.

Building Type 2026 Benchmark Basis Main Cost Signal
Air-conditioned office, 3–5 storeys £2,620–£2,900/m² GIA, UK average MEP, façade, specification and height
Air-conditioned office, 6+ storeys £2,980–£3,300/m² GIA, UK average Vertical transport, structure, MEP and envelope
Apartments with lifts, 3–5 storeys £2,030–£2,250/m² GIA, UK average Façade, balconies, cores, services and specification
High-quality residential tower £3,990–£4,430/m² GIA, UK-average base Height, façade, fire strategy, lifts and premium specification
Budget city-centre hotel £2,650–£2,930/m² GIA, dining/bar included Bedrooms, bathrooms, services and public areas
Business city-centre hotel £3,890–£4,310/m² GIA, conference/leisure Public areas, MEP, kitchens and back-of-house
Luxury city-centre hotel £5,340–£5,920/m² GIA, UK-average base High-end finishes, leisure, kitchens, acoustics and services
Primary / junior school £2,500–£2,780/m² GIFA/GIA-equivalent building basis Teaching spaces, services and energy performance
Secondary / middle school £2,600–£2,880/m² Building area Labs, workshops, sports spaces and larger MEP load
General hospital £4,210–£4,670/m² GIA, general hospital building MEP resilience, ventilation, medical gases and clinical complexity
Laboratory £3,730–£4,130/m² GIA, standard laboratory Ventilation, extract, power, resilience and specialist services
General warehouse £1,100–£1,220/m² GIA, UK average Frame, slab, height, docks and office content
Large distribution centre, 10–15m high £540–£600/m² Approx. 10,000m² footprint Economies of scale; automation excluded where separately procured
Student residence £2,310–£2,570/m² Large ensuite / high-quality courtyard schemes Bedroom density, bathrooms, communal space and services
London data centre US$12.0/W IT load, typical 30–50MW hyperscale baseline Electrical infrastructure, cooling, resilience and equipment

The £/m² figures above are indicative building-cost benchmarks, primarily at UK national-average location and 2Q2026 price levels. They include building works, preliminaries and main-contractor overheads and profit on the source basis, but generally exclude external works, land, professional fees, VAT, client risk allowance and finance. Data-centre costs use a different power-based methodology and should not be compared directly with conventional £/m² building rates.

What Does a Construction Cost per m² Actually Include?

The most important part of any benchmark is not the number. It is the basis underneath it. The principal dataset used for the conventional building benchmarks includes substructure, superstructure, finishes, contractor-supplied fittings, building services, preliminaries and main-contractor overheads and profit. It is explicitly a building-only cost basis. External works are not automatically included. Neither are land acquisition, professional fees, VAT or client-supplied fittings and furnishings. The benchmark also assumes a UK regional factor of 100 and a project-value factor of 1, meaning adjustments are required when the location and scale of the proposed development materially differ from the model.

That last point is especially important. Larger projects can benefit from economies of scale, while small projects can carry disproportionately high preliminaries, mobilisation and management costs. A £1m building and a £100m building should not automatically be priced using the same unadjusted £/m² rate. This is also why construction-cost benchmarks should not be confused with the movements in individual materials. Our UK Construction Material Prices 2026 analysis shows substantial divergence between steel, aggregates, cement and ready-mixed concrete. An installed building rate combines those materials with labour, plant, design responsibility, logistics, preliminaries, risk and margin.

Office, Housing, Hotel and School Construction Costs in 2026

Offices. Current national-average benchmarks range from £2,450–£2,710/m² for a low-rise air-conditioned office to £2,980–£3,300/m² for an air-conditioned building of six storeys or more. Height matters because additional structure, vertical transportation, façade access, service distribution and fire/life-safety requirements begin to increase the cost intensity of every square metre. These figures should not be interpreted as universal Grade A central-London rates. Prime offices can have significantly higher façade specifications, deep basements, complex structural transfers, enhanced end-of-trip facilities, high-performance MEP systems, intelligent building controls and increasingly demanding operational-energy targets.

Residential. The range becomes even wider. Conventional 3–5-storey apartments with lifts sit around £2,030–£2,250/m² on the benchmark basis, while a high-quality apartment development in a residential tower is around £3,990–£4,430/m² before a London location adjustment. Height, façade design, balconies, basement parking, cores, lifts, amenity areas, MEP systems and fire strategy can therefore push two apparently similar residential developments into very different cost bands. Hotels. Budget city-centre hotels with dining and bar facilities are benchmarked at approximately £2,650–£2,930/m². Business hotels with conference and leisure facilities rise to £3,890–£4,310/m², while luxury city-centre hotels reach £5,340–£5,920/m² even before any London location adjustment. The reason is straightforward. Hotel cost is not simply a multiplication of bedroom area. Kitchens, restaurants, spas, conference spaces, lifts, laundry, back-of-house circulation, acoustic separation, bedroom bathrooms, life safety, cooling and operator standards can consume a large share of the budget.

Schools. Primary and junior schools currently benchmark at around £2,500–£2,780/m², with secondary schools around £2,600–£2,880/m². Secondary buildings tend to require a greater concentration of laboratories, workshops, sports facilities and specialist services. Those numbers should still not be confused with Department for Education funding limits or framework value bands. A procurement threshold is not automatically evidence of the actual construction cost of an individual school.

Hospitals, Laboratories and Data Centres Show Why Building Type Matters

A general hospital is benchmarked at around £4,210–£4,670/m², but even that description hides enormous variation. Surgery and operating-theatre facilities are benchmarked higher, while radiography facilities can move significantly beyond a conventional ward or outpatient building. The driver is services intensity. Clinical buildings can require resilient electrical supplies, extensive ventilation, medical gases, specialist water systems, infection-control measures, emergency power and spaces designed around equipment rather than normal commercial occupancy.

Laboratories tell the same story. A standard laboratory is currently around £3,730–£4,130/m² on the national benchmark basis. High-specification research, cleanroom or GMP environments can be substantially more expensive because airflow, extract, vibration criteria, specialist gases, resilient power and equipment interfaces become part of the building's core infrastructure.

Data centres require an entirely different measurement. Turner & Townsend's Data Centre Construction Cost Index uses cost per watt of IT capacity because floor area no longer describes the principal cost driver accurately. Its current London benchmark is US$12.0/W. The benchmark methodology represents a typical air-cooled, build-to-suit hyperscale facility in the 30–50MW IT-load range. Shell and core, architectural fit-out, MEP fit-out, contractor preliminaries and margin, contingency and major mechanical and electrical equipment are captured within the methodology.

Turner & Townsend also reports that enterprise or multi-client colocation facilities can alter the indicated cost per watt by up to 15%, while recent liquid-cooled projects have shown a 7–10% premium over comparable air-cooled benchmarks. This matters as Europe's data-centre market shifts towards high-density AI infrastructure. A 50MW London facility priced mechanically against the US$12/W benchmark produces an illustrative construction figure of approximately US$600m. That is a benchmark exercise, not a project estimate. Site acquisition, grid reinforcement, owner IT equipment, financing and unusual connection infrastructure can materially alter the final investment requirement.

How Much More Does It Cost to Build in London?

There is no defensible rule that every London building simply costs 30%, 40% or 50% more than the rest of the UK. A current regional construction index provides a more useful starting point. With the UK national average set at 100, the South East currently sits at 105, Outer London at 111 and Inner London at 115. Applying the Inner London location factor alone would move a £2,980–£3,300/m² six-storey-plus air-conditioned office benchmark to roughly £3,430–£3,800/m². The same location adjustment would move the £3,990–£4,430/m² high-quality residential-tower range to approximately £4,590–£5,100/m². That still does not create a prime central-London quotation, location is only one factor.

Central London projects frequently add constrained logistics, restricted deliveries, limited storage, complicated cranage, party-wall interfaces, retained façades, deeper basements, taller structures, complex neighbours and premium specifications. These characteristics can move actual project costs materially beyond a simple location-factor adjustment. Turner & Townsend provides useful independent context. Its 2026 global comparison puts London at an average US$6,032.5/m² on its standardised construction methodology, making it the fifth most expensive market among the 112 locations assessed. Importantly, Turner & Townsend says the historic gap between London and the UK's regional cities is no longer widening in the same way. Birmingham, Edinburgh, Glasgow and other active regional markets are facing their own labour and pricing pressure.

The Friction Layer: Why Two £3,000/m² Buildings Can Cost Completely Different Amounts

A benchmark describes a model, a real project contains friction.

Height. Taller buildings require stronger structures, more complex vertical transportation, increased wind design, façade-access systems and more demanding fire strategies.

Basements. Excavation, temporary works, retaining walls, groundwater, underpinning, piling, spoil removal and city-centre logistics can add substantial cost before the superstructure begins.

MEP intensity. A warehouse and a hospital can occupy the same floor area but carry completely different electrical, ventilation, resilience, controls and commissioning requirements.

Façade. A simple insulated metal envelope bears little commercial resemblance to a high-performance unitised curtain wall on a tall commercial building.

Ground conditions. Contamination, obstructions, deep foundations, groundwater or neighbouring foundations can create abnormal costs that a generic benchmark intentionally excludes.

Programme and procurement. A constrained fast-track programme can increase preliminaries, logistics, overtime and risk pricing. A more developed two-stage procurement may create greater package visibility before the final contract sum, but no procurement route is automatically cheaper in every market.

Project size. Current benchmark methodology explicitly recognises economies of scale. A £100,000 project can carry a unit-cost factor around 12% above the reference point, while a project around £10m can benefit from a factor around 11% below it. Blindly multiplying the headline £/m² rate therefore produces false precision.

What Would Typical Projects Cost Using the 2026 Benchmarks?

The following calculations deliberately show the first-pass benchmark multiplication before project-specific adjustments. They are illustrations, not cost plans.

10,000m² air-conditioned office, six storeys or more:
£2,980–£3,300/m² produces an initial building-cost range of approximately £29.8m–£33.0m.

12,000m² medium-rise apartment development:
Using the 3–5-storey apartment benchmark of £2,030–£2,250/m² gives approximately £24.4m–£27.0m.

200-room business hotel:
Assuming, purely for illustration, 35m² GIA per key including the hotel's share of public and back-of-house areas produces approximately 7,000m². At £3,890–£4,310/m², the initial range becomes approximately £27.2m–£30.2m. A different gross-area-per-key assumption changes the answer immediately.

8,000m² secondary school:
£2,600–£2,880/m² produces an indicative building-cost range of approximately £20.8m–£23.0m.

50MW London data centre:
At the current US$12/W London benchmark, 50MW produces an indicative construction benchmark of approximately US$600m before project-specific exclusions and owner costs are considered.

None of these calculations should be treated as a quotation. Project size, location, programme, external works, abnormal ground conditions, specification, design maturity and procurement strategy must still be applied.

Construction Cost Is Not Total Development Cost

One of the most expensive feasibility mistakes is to multiply floor area by a construction benchmark and assume the resulting figure represents the whole development budget. It normally does not. Depending on the benchmark used, a development may still need allowances for land acquisition, professional consultants, surveys, planning and statutory costs, utility connections, external works, client contingency, financing, legal costs, VAT where applicable, operator or tenant equipment and developer costs.

Data centres provide an extreme example because the grid connection and wider electrical infrastructure can itself become a major development programme. Hotels can require significant operator FF&E. Hospitals may contain medical equipment outside the base construction model. Residential projects have land, planning and financing economics that sit entirely outside a basic £/m² building rate. The benchmark is therefore the start of a cost plan, not the end of one.

Are UK Construction Costs Still Rising in 2026?

Yes, but the market is considerably more complicated than a single inflation number suggests. Rider Levett Bucknall's Q2 2026 market intelligence forecasts UK weighted-average tender-price inflation of 3.98% for the full year, rising from its previous 3.45% forecast. The BCIS series quoted alongside it sits lower at 3.17% for 2026. Turner & Townsend forecasts London construction-cost escalation of 3.5% in 2026 and again in 2027. AECOM's London Main Contractor Survey, meanwhile, found contractors expecting around 3% inflation during 2026.

Those forecasts are not contradictions that need to be averaged into one artificial number. They use different methodologies, datasets and dates. Together they indicate a market where broad inflation has moderated from earlier shocks but pricing pressure remains positive. The underlying drivers have also changed. Turner & Townsend identifies labour availability as an increasingly important source of cost pressure and reports that 100% of its UK respondents identified shortages of qualified MEP workers. AECOM similarly identifies labour shortages as a major London constraint even while tender competition has increased. That creates an unusual market. Contractors can be competing harder for projects while specialist labour and selected packages remain expensive.

UK Construction Cost Benchmarks 2026: Quick Answers

How much does it cost to build an office in the UK in 2026?

Current UK-average evidence puts air-conditioned offices around £2,450–£2,710/m² for 1–2 storeys, £2,620–£2,900/m² for 3–5 storeys and £2,980–£3,300/m² for six storeys or more, before location and project-size adjustments.

How much does it cost to build apartments in 2026?

Standard apartments with lifts typically range around £2,030–£2,350/m² depending on height in the current national-average benchmark. Higher-quality residential towers can reach approximately £3,990–£4,430/m² before London and project-specific adjustments.

How much does it cost to build a hotel in the UK?

Current benchmarks range from approximately £2,170–£2,410/m² for a budget roadside hotel without dining to £5,340–£5,920/m² for a luxury city-centre hotel with conference and leisure facilities.

How much does a school cost per square metre?

Primary and junior schools currently benchmark around £2,500–£2,780/m², while secondary and middle schools are approximately £2,600–£2,880/m² on the current national-average building-cost basis.

How much does a data centre cost to build?

Data centres should generally be benchmarked by IT power rather than floor area. Turner & Townsend's current London benchmark is US$12.0 per watt for its standard 30–50MW hyperscale baseline. The actual cost varies with cooling technology, redundancy, grid infrastructure, facility type and equipment strategy.

Why is London construction more expensive?

The current general location index places Inner London at 115 against a UK average of 100. Labour, logistics, constrained sites, delivery restrictions, basements, cranage, neighbouring buildings, tall-building complexity and typically higher specification can push individual central-London schemes beyond that general location difference.

What Happens to Construction Costs in 2027?

The evidence does not currently support a return to falling construction prices across the market. It points instead towards continued moderate inflation with considerable sector divergence. RLB currently forecasts tender-price growth of 3.83% in 2027, while the BCIS forecast cited in the same market report is lower at 2.60%. Turner & Townsend expects London construction costs to rise around 3.5% during 2027.

The sectors competing hardest for specialist skills may behave differently from weaker general markets. Data centres, defence and industrial/logistics are identified among the strongest areas of demand, while traditional residential and parts of commercial development remain more constrained by viability. That means the most important cost question entering 2027 may not be whether “UK construction inflation” is 3% or 4%. It may be which specific structure, façade, electrical, mechanical or specialist packages are competing for limited capacity when a project reaches procurement. Evidence-Based Summary

Current 2026 construction benchmarks show substantial differences between building types, from around £540–£600/m² for very large distribution buildings to more than £5,000/m² for high-specification hotels, with conventional offices, housing and schools generally sitting between those extremes. London carries a measurable location premium, but specification, site constraints, height and MEP intensity can be more important than geography alone. Data centres should be assessed primarily by IT power capacity rather than floor area, with the current Turner & Townsend London benchmark at US$12/W. Tender-price forecasts remain positive into 2027, but the spread between current forecasts confirms that construction pricing is increasingly sector- and project-specific rather than governed by one universal inflation rate.

Source Context & Editorial Note

This analysis was prepared using construction-cost information available on 28 August 2026. The principal conventional building benchmarks are taken from Costmodelling Limited's UK building-cost dataset released on 1 April 2026, using 2Q2026 tender-price levels, UK national-average location factor 100 and its published building-cost methodology.

Regional comparisons use the same provider's April 2026 regional indices. Data-centre cost evidence uses Turner & Townsend's Data Centre Construction Cost Index 2025–2026 and its published methodology. Wider market and inflation context draws on Turner & Townsend's Global Construction Market Intelligence 2026, Rider Levett Bucknall's Q2 2026 Construction Market Intelligence and AECOM's London Main Contractor Survey 2026.

Benchmarks are indicative rather than tender quotations. Different datasets may use different price bases, measurement rules, specifications, regions, project sizes and inclusions. No figures with incompatible measurement bases have been silently combined, and data-centre £/W benchmarks have not been converted into an artificial £/m² rate.
